New Century private cloud distributed storage scheme considerations:
Present situation:
os:centos6.5
Virtualization software: KVM (default version of Qemu+libvirt)
Block storage: Procurement of LVM local disks as cinder volume back-end storage
Goal
A. Upgrade qemu-* related software packages, whether the previously created machine has an impact;
Validation results:
Upgrade process:
RPM-UVH qemu-*--force
Service LIBVIRTD Restart
As can be seen from the upgrade process, we just upgrade the software, the original production environment is running the VM has been running in memory as a process
(At this point they are still using the old version of QEMU-KVM, our upgraded command does not work for them, to use the new features, the original VM must be restarted, without restarting the original virtual machine has no effect)
B. Upgrade the qemu-* related software package and whether the cloud disk can be mounted properly by cinder the local LVM storage mode;
Verification Result: After upgrading compute03 QEMU, the test environment can still mount properly using LVM storage, and the original mount will not be interrupted
C. After modifying the cinder.conf,nova.conf, whether the old virtual machine and the Cloud drive mount has the influence;
Validation result: If you want to use a ceph cluster as the storage backend for cinder-volume, you need to add a cinder-volume to specify that the Cinder-volume storage backend is a pool of ceph,
Calculate several points only need to add access to the pool's account authentication
1. The original virtual machine is based on the underlying KVM operation, based on the original Nova configuration file, has built its own image locally, and is configured to save in the XML file, and the newly modified profile settings will put the image directly into Ceph, only valid for the newly created machine, and it has no effect on the machine that has been built.
2. Cloud disk mount, local LVM Mount does not have an account authentication mechanism, so in the Nova configuration file for Ceph account authentication, the LVM mounted cloud disk does not affect.
D. Whether the cloud disk can be mounted properly by cinder local LVM storage after modifying cinder.conf,nova.conf
Verification Result: After upgrading compute03 QEMU, the test environment can still mount properly using LVM storage, and the original mount will not be interrupted
